Recharging the Batteries
If you want to check the condition of either the
internal Lithium ion Smart battery or the exter-
nal Lithium ion Smart battery, check the Battery
Level indicators located on the Status Indicator
panel. These indicators change as the battery
levels change. Battery 1 is the internal Lithium
ion Smart battery and Battery 2 is the external
Lithium ion Smart battery. (Figure 2-3 on page
23.) You can also check the PowerPanel toolbar.
(See pages 43-47.)
The Lithium ion batteries are recharged inter-
nally using the AC adapter or auto/airline
adapter. To recharge the batteries:
Make sure the battery to be charged is
installed, then connect the AC adapter or
auto/airline adapter.
Make sure that the Battery Charging indicator
to the left of the Battery Level indicator
of the battery to be charged is visible on the
Status Indicator panel.
The percentage charge is shown inside the
Battery Level icon. (Figure 2-4 on page 25.)

When two Lithium ion batteries are installed,
the charge/discharge rate of the internal and
external Lithium ion batteries are the same,
when they are connected in parallel and are
both charging and/or discharging at the same
time. Since the rates are the same, one may
finish charging or discharging before the
other if they were not at the same charge le vel
when they were installed and/or the AC or
auto/airline adapter was connected. You can
choose to have the batteries charged in series
instead of in parallel, which will change the
relative charging rates for the two batteries.
There is no memory effect on the Lithium ion
batteries, which means that you do not ne ed to
discharge them completely before recharging. A
single fully discharged Lithium ion Smart bat -
tery will charge in approximately three (3)
hours when your notebook is Off or in Suspend
mode. The charging time from fully discharged
for two Lithium ion batteries together, is
approximately 5 hours when your notebook is
Off or in Suspend mode.Of course partially
charged batteries will not take as long to charge.

The charge times will be significantly longer if
your notebook is in use while the batteries are
charging (from approximately nine (9) hours
for one battery to approximately 15 hours for
two batteries with normal operating levels).
C A U T I O N
Using heavy current devices such as LAN
cards or frequent CD-ROM accesses may
prevent charging completely.
